Faith
Faith keeps many doubts in her pay. If I could not doubt, I should not believe.
- Henry David Thoreau
Skepticism is the beginning of Faith.
- Oscar Wilde
I respect more the person who struggles with his faith than the person who is confident in his skepticism.
- Robert Brault
The smallest seed of faith is better than the largest fruit of happiness.
- Henry David Thoreau
We are twice armed if we fight with faith.
- Plato
What matters is not the idea a man holds, but the depth at which he holds it.
- Ezra Pound
The faith of every man, O Arjuna, accords with his nature, Man is made up of faith; as is his faith, so is he. The threefold austerity practiced with faith by men of balanced mind, without any expectation of reward, is said to be pure.
- Srimad Bhagavad Gita
Faith is not Desire. Faith is Will. Desires are things that need to be satisfied, whereas Will is a force. Will changes the space around us…
- Paulo Coelho
Believe you can and you're halfway there.
- Theodore Roosevelt
An old belief is like an old shoe. We so value its comfort that we fail to notice the hole in it.
- Robert Brault
